Jobs & Industry in Telford

Work across the area — who is in the labour force, in which industries and jobs.

Much higher proportions of adults are working or looking for work in Telford than in most similar areas. An impressive 72% of adults are active in the labour force, which is far above the national figure of 61.1%.

Labour force

Employment, participation and unemployment.

About 72% of adults here are working or looking for work, a figure that sits well above the Victorian average of 62.4%.

Industries

The industries that employ local workers.

The most common industries people work in is Construction at 33%, ahead of Agriculture, forestry & fishing (17%).
